What is Arkansas Enterprises for the Developmentally Disabled?
AEDD, Inc. is a non-profit organization committed to enhancing the lives of individuals with developmental disabilities across Arkansas. The organization provides a comprehensive suite of services, including adult programs, housing assistance, and vocational training. AEDD's core mission is to foster greater quality of life and community integration for individuals with disabilities, while simultaneously championing their inherent value and societal recognition. The organization actively encourages community engagement through volunteer opportunities and donation drives.
How much funding has Arkansas Enterprises for the Developmentally Disabled raised?
Arkansas Enterprises for the Developmentally Disabled has raised a total of $2M across 1 funding round:
Debt
$2M
Debt (2020): $2M with participation from PPP
